NFPA-F = 3Propargyl alcohol, or 2-propyn-1-ol, is an
organic compound which is a simplealcohol containing analkyne functional group ["Merck Index", 11th Edition, 7819] . Propargyl alcohol is a clear colorless viscous liquid that is miscible with water and most polar organic solvents. It is insoluble in most hydrocarbon solvents. It has an odor likegeranium s.Propargyl alcohol may be
polymer ized by either heat or base. It is used as a corrosion inhibitor, a metal complex solution, a solvent stabilizer and an electroplating brightener additive. It is also used as an intermediate inorganic synthesis .Propargyl alcohol is irritating to skin and mucous membranes.
